West Indies vs England World T20 2016 Final Preview

Former ICC World Twenty20 champions West Indies and England will be up against each other in the final of 2016 t20 world cup on April 3 at Eden Gardens, Kolkata. Winner of this wt20 final will become first team to have two ICC World T20 trophies.

Preview

West Indies are having a terrific world t20 campaign and they have beaten top teams like South Africa, England, Sri Lanka and India in the tournament so far to be in the final. Although the Caribbean team lost their last group game against Afghanistan but the way team recovered from that upset and came back in the semi-final versus India, it was awesome.

The main strength for Windies side is that they are not depending only on Chris Gayle. In the semi-final match against India, Chris Gayle failed to score runs and returned to pavilion in the second over of the innings while chasing big target of 193 in a pressure situation at Wankhede. But the way Johnson Charles and Lendl Simmons took responsibility and then Andre Russell played match winning knock in the end, it clearly shows WI can be very dangerous on Sunday against England.

West Indies’s record against England in ICC World T20 championship shows that Darren Sammy & Company will definitely be hot favorite to win. Both sides have met 4 times in the history of tournament and English team is still looking to register their first victory against West Indies. The recent meeting was in the group match of this championship in which West Indies chased 183 runs target with the help of Gayle’s century.

This is the perfect time for England to beat West Indies in this prestigious world t20 event. England beat New Zealand team in the semi-final who were unbeaten in the competition till group stage. The key thing happening with England is that their batsmen are scoring runs at good pace and putting pressure on opposition bowling. Jason Roy, Joe Root and Jos Buttler are the key batsmen in English side, especially Root who is the backbone of England batting.

It will be a big contest between two world champions and will be interesting to see who handles pressure better and become champion once again.
